Since the reform and opening up,China's urbanization process has continued to accelerate.Under the dual effects of urban “pull” and rural“push”,rural population flows into cities in large numbers,creating a group of“migrant workers”.Migrant workers are not blind,but the result of multiple considerations.In order to ensure the maximization of family interests,they entered the city to engage in non-agricultural occupations.In the face of an urban environment that differs significantly from that of rural areas,cultural shock,adaptation,and adjustment problems arise.In order to achieve the migration goal and gain a firm foothold in the city,they adjust their behaviors and concepts and actively adapt to urban life.In the process of adaptation,there are still many problems that need to be resolved,such as survival,social interaction,identity,and social integration.This article uses the theory of cultural change and acculturation to investigate the livelihoods of migrant workers in Houbalizhuang Village,Hohhot City.Through fieldwork,it was found that the biggest difficulty faced by migrant workers from Houbalizhuang in Hohhot is still their livelihood.Due to their own factors,traditional culture,and social conditions,these migrant workers can only perform manual labor that lacks stability and low wages,and their income is relatively low.Faced with high-consumption urban life,migrant workers can only save on frugality and savings.However,due tothe balance of income and expenditure,there is not much surplus,and their lives are still on the verge of poverty.In this regard,this study puts forward some suggestions and countermeasures based on the actual survey and research objects,hoping to make every effort to solve the problem of migrant workers' livelihood chapter mainly describes the living conditions and difficulties of migrant workers in Houbalizhuang.The first is a description of the status of livelihood adaptation,including ways and types of work,sources and levels of income,consumption,"saving money" and "savings".Secondly,there are problems in employment,such as strong mobility,high intensity,poor environment,and insecure security;narrow employment channels and employment discrimination;it is difficult to achieve upward mobility and small development space.Problems with income,such as unstable income and low income;wage growth is slow.Consumption balance and no surplus in consumption.Chapter 3,starting from the actual situation,puts forward the causes of the livelihood adaptation of migrant workers in Houbalizhuang.The first is personal factors,including education level restrictions,lack of labor skills;own physical fitness,age;economic strength;network,language,etc;followed by traditional culture,including the status quo,weak competition consciousness;rest and working hours Habits;get close to acquaintances and rarely expand your circle of friends.The last is social conditions,including the household registration system affecting children 's school enrollment and medical insurance reimbursement ratio;the imperfect job market,no formal employment selection channels and recruitment communication channels;wage levels and prices;the speed of Internet development and the utilization of migrant workers.In the summary,this study points out that the livelihoods of migrant workers have changed,but urbanization is developing much faster than the speed of migrant workers 'adaptation,and their livelihoods are still facing difficulties.From the practical point of view,four countermeasures and suggestions are put forward: first,the government should make some adjustments in education,housing,and medical policies;second,the employer should sign a labor contract with migrant workers,and provide overtime fees for overtime on holidays.Insurance,etc.;once again set up a special employment service market for migrant workers,publish recruitment information,and provide training for migrant workers,etc.;finally,migrant workers themselves should learn labor skills and be more exposed to Internet technology.
